CenturyLink Intellectual Property LLC
CenturyLink Intellectual Property LLC's patent strategy reveals a significant shift away from core communications technologies, with its largest category, Network Management & Monitoring (35.6% of portfolio), experiencing a -20.0% decline in 2025 and a sharp -77.8% decline so far in 2026. While most categories show a general decline, the notable +87.5% growth in Telephone Equipment in 2025, despite a -93.3% drop so far in 2026, suggests a potential, albeit volatile, re-evaluation of legacy communication infrastructure.
